It is very probable that it is a male fish instead (body too colourful, fins are colourless on the female). The torn fins seem to be the result of squabbles between males.
I also think it may not be healthy. The washed out area after the pectoral fins, and the black patch seem to indicate some health issues.
And I am pretty sure the fish will eat shrimps that will fit its mouth. Larger shrimps will depend on the character of the fish.
Both are males Merviso. Unfortunately, the females are hard to come by. I had what I originally thought were females, but all three of them developed male colouration in the tank I kept them in. So in the end I had an all-male tank..
